The information below contains details about the Major League Baseball game between the New York Giants and the Chicago Cubs, played on May 20, 1925 at Polo Grounds. The home team Giants beat the visiting Cubs with a score of 6 to 1.

Box Score (back to top)

         Game of 5/20/1925 -- CHN at NY1 (D)

  CHN                AB  R  H RBI    NY1                AB  R  H RBI
Sparky Adams, 2b      4  0  1  0   Billy Southworth, cf  4  1  1  0   
Ralph Michaels, 3b    2  0  0  0   Ross Youngs, rf       2  0  1  0   
Cliff Heathco, ph-rf  2  0  0  0   Bill Terry, 1b        4  2  1  0   
Jigger Statz, cf      4  1  0  0   George Kelly, 2b      4  2  1  3   
Gabby Hartnett, c     4  0  3  0   Freddy Lindstrom, 3b  3  1  1  0   
Tommy Griffit, rf-lf  4  0  2  1   Hack Wilson, lf       3  0  0  1   
Bernie Friber, lf-3b  4  0  0  0   Travis Jackson, ss    3  0  1  2   
Charlie Grimm, 1b     4  0  1  0   Frank Snyder, c       4  0  1  0   
Ike McAuley, ss       4  0  0  0   Virgil Barnes, p      3  0  0  0   
Sheriff Blake, p      2  0  0  0                                      
Bob O'Farrell, ph     1  0  1  0                                      
Chink Taylor, pr      0  0  0  0                                      
Vic Keen, p           0  0  0  0                                      
                     -- -- -- --                        -- -- -- --
                     35  1  8  1                        30  6  7  6

CHN              000 000 100 --  1
NY1              300 000 03x --  6

  CHN                  IP  H  R ER BB SO
Sheriff Blake (L)     7.0  3  3  3  4  4
Vic Keen              1.0  4  3  3  0  0

  NY1                  IP  H  R ER BB SO
Virgil Barnes (W)     9.0  8  1  0  0  4

E -- Freddy Lindstrom, Bill Terry, Travis Jackson
DP -- NY1 1
LOB -- CHN 7, NY1 5
2B -- Travis Jackson
HR -- George Kelly
SB -- Billy Southworth
SF -- Hack Wilson
T -- 1:24
A -- 6000
